Top Sneha Coltrane | Reviews & Ratings | comparemela.com
Sneha coltrane in India - 560045/ near bengaluru/ near bengaluru
Sneha coltrane in India - 678507/ near m -pudur/ near palakkad
Sneha coltrane in India - 508206/ near nalgonda
Sneha coltrane in India - 560043/ near bengaluru